Abstract
PURPOSE:To reduce the strain of the ring form body after the hardening treatment, by heating and cooling the necessary part of the ring form body to be hardening treated being supported by restraining its expanded inside diameter. CONSTITUTION:The ring form body A to be hardened is pressure fitted into the punch 1 possessing outside diameter slightly larger than the inside diameter of the ring form body A, in order to expand by more than 0.20% the inside diameter of the ring form body A and the restrain and support it by clamping action. This assembly is placed on the support table 4 and is rotated while being heated by the induction heating coil 2 for austenitizing the desired part. Then, the assembly is immediately oil quenched, and is taken out of the oil; after that, the ring form body A is disassembled from the punch 1. According to this method, the strain to be generated through the heating and cooling process is prevented, and the product of good accuracy can be obtained.
